17848284. AUTOMATIC FUSION OF ARITHMETIC IN-FLIGHT INSTRUCTIONS simplified abstract (Intel Corporation)
AUTOMATIC FUSION OF ARITHMETIC IN-FLIGHT INSTRUCTIONS
Organization Name
Inventor(s)
Ibrahim Hur of Portland OR (US)
Jason Agron of San Jose CA (US)
AUTOMATIC FUSION OF ARITHMETIC IN-FLIGHT INSTRUCTIONS - A simplified explanation of the abstract
This abstract first appeared for US patent application 17848284 titled 'AUTOMATIC FUSION OF ARITHMETIC IN-FLIGHT INSTRUCTIONS
Simplified Explanation
The patent application describes techniques for automatically combining arithmetic instructions into a single instruction during execution. This is achieved through a buffer that stores instructions and circuitry that combines multiple instructions into one.
- The patent application focuses on the fusion of arithmetic instructions during execution.
- An apparatus is described that includes a buffer to store instructions and circuitry to combine multiple instructions into a single instruction.
- The techniques aim to improve the efficiency and performance of arithmetic operations by reducing the number of instructions needed.
- The innovation enables the automatic fusion of arithmetic instructions, eliminating the need for manual optimization.
- The techniques can be applied to various functional units and processors.
Potential Applications
- This technology can be applied in various computing systems, including CPUs, GPUs, and other processors.
- It can be used in applications that heavily rely on arithmetic operations, such as scientific simulations, data analysis, and machine learning.
- The techniques can enhance the performance of arithmetic-intensive applications by reducing the number of instructions executed.
Problems Solved
- Manual optimization of arithmetic instructions can be time-consuming and error-prone.
- The need to issue multiple instructions for arithmetic operations can lead to inefficiencies and increased execution time.
- Combining multiple instructions into a single instruction can improve the overall performance of arithmetic operations.
Benefits
- Automatic fusion of arithmetic instructions improves the efficiency and performance of arithmetic operations.
- The techniques reduce the number of instructions needed for arithmetic operations, leading to faster execution.
- By eliminating the need for manual optimization, the innovation simplifies the development process and reduces the potential for errors.
Original Abstract Submitted
Techniques for automatic fusion of arithmetic in-flight instructions are described. An example apparatus comprises a buffer to store instructions to be issued to a functional unit for execution, and circuitry coupled to the buffer to combine two or more instructions from the buffer into a single combined instruction. Other examples are disclosed and claimed.